The Genesis: HUF Air Max 1 2004 and the Birth of a Legacy

The year 2004 marked a pivotal moment in the history of skateboarding footwear. HUF, a relatively young brand at the time, already established a strong reputation for its quality and unique aesthetic, managed to secure a collaboration with Nike, a behemoth in the athletic footwear industry. The result was the HUF Air Max 1, a design that immediately captivated the attention of sneakerheads and skaters alike. This wasn't simply a re-skinning of an existing model; it was a thoughtful reimagining, incorporating HUF’s signature style and attention to detail into Nike's iconic Air Max 1 silhouette. The 2004 release, often referenced as the foundational piece, incorporated a blend of premium materials, subtle branding, and a color palette that resonated with HUF's aesthetic. This initial success paved the way for future collaborations, establishing a template for a successful partnership that would continue to push creative boundaries. The HUF Air Max 1 2004 remains a highly sought-after grail for collectors, its rarity and historical significance driving its value in the secondary market. The success of this initial collaboration demonstrated the potential for a fruitful partnership, laying the groundwork for future releases that would further solidify the legacy of Nike and HUF's combined efforts.

The Nike HUF Dunk: A Testament to Skateboarding Heritage

The Nike Dunk, a classic skate shoe renowned for its durability and versatility, has been a canvas for countless collaborations. The Nike HUF Dunk, in its various iterations (high-top and low-top variations), showcases the strength of this partnership. These collaborations frequently incorporate premium materials like suede, leather, and canvas, reflecting HUF's commitment to quality and durability. The colorways often feature a blend of subtle tones and bold accents, reflecting the brand's distinct style. The Nike HUF Dunk isn't just about aesthetics; it's about performance. The shoe retains the essential features of the original Dunk, providing the necessary support and board feel that skaters demand. The high-top version, in particular, offers enhanced ankle support, a crucial aspect for skaters performing tricks and maneuvers. The Nike Dunk High HUF price, therefore, reflects not only its collectability but also its practical value as a functional and stylish skate shoe. The variations in color palettes and materials across different releases ensure that each Nike HUF Dunk release is a unique and highly sought-after item within the sneaker community. The demand for these shoes, particularly the limited-edition releases, often results in high resale values on platforms like StockX, further demonstrating their popularity and desirability.
